Regional consulting firm looking to add a talented Survey Department Manager to their Chicago suburb office! Responsibilities: Manage/schedule field staff Communicate with clients Assist with preparation of cost estimates/proposals Evaluate supply inventory (paint, hubs, equipment, etc.) Evaluate/recommend new equipment purchases Conduct project research Consult with vendors regarding research/documentation resources Provide results of project research to staff Analyze results of Field measurements Analyze/provide a mathematical solution to CAD for real estate boundary elements (property lines, easement lines, and other cadastral lines related to a project) Requirements: Bachelor’s degree in land surveying from an accredited program or a bachelor’s degree from an accredited college/university in a related science that includes 24 semester hours in land surveying courses Hold a valid survey license in the State of Indiana or Illinois with the ability to complete the professional land surveyor’s exam Knowledge of current standards of practice related municipalities in Illinois and Indiana (topics of subdivisions, easements, dedications, vacations, abrogations, annexations, and disconnection) Advanced knowledge of current standards of practice for professional land surveying Working knowledge of AutoDesk Civil 3D, AutoDesk AutoCAD, Microsoft Word, Microsoft Excel, Microsoft Outlook, Trimble Business Center Software Experience with equipment used for a variety of land surveying practices (setting up a differential level, setting up a digital total station, operation of a digital total station, operation of a GNSS satellite receiver, operation of a survey collector, and operation of a digital camera) preferred Salary is commensurate with experience.
